Panshi Climate

Panshi has an average annual temperature of 4.4°C (40°F) and receives about 742 mm of precipitation per year. The warmest month is July and the coldest is January. Figures are 1970–2000 climate normals.

Panshi — monthly temperature & precipitation (1970–2000 normals) · Source: WorldClim 2.1
MonthAvg (°C/°F)Precip
January-18° / -1°7 mm
February-13° / 8°8 mm
March-3° / 27°16 mm
April7° / 45°40 mm
May14° / 57°66 mm
June20° / 67°108 mm
July22° / 72°196 mm
August21° / 69°162 mm
September14° / 57°69 mm
October6° / 43°39 mm
November-4° / 25°21 mm
December-14° / 8°10 mm

1970–2000 normals from WorldClim 2.1 (~9 km grid). Precipitation can be less precise near mountains or coastlines, where rainfall varies sharply over short distances.

Best time to visit Panshi

The most comfortable months to visit Panshi are typically June, August and May, when temperatures are mildest and rainfall is relatively low. The hottest month is July (around 27°C high). The coldest is January (near -26°C low). July is usually the wettest month.
